  • Ex-Marussia chief warns against F1 overspend

    July 27, 2015

    Marussia went into administration in October last year, four years after joining F1, having accumulated debts of £63.6m. Creditors including computer company Dell, F1 team McLaren and Pirelli were paid just 1.3p in the pound.   • Australia surge ahead in Women‘s Ashes

    July 27, 2015

    England skipper Charlotte Edwards was dismissed for a four-ball duck as Australia recorded an 89-run victory in the third one-day international at Worcester yesterday. The result saw Australia clinch the one-day series 2-1 and establish a 4-2 points lead in the overall Women’s Ashes. One Test match and three Twenty20 internationals remain.
